Will
my hard drive still be under warranty after you recover my data?
In most cases, yes. We always attempt
to recovery your data without voiding the manufacturer's warranty
on your hard drive. However, every manufacturer is unique, and we
do not make their policies. We have worked with most (if not all)
manufacturers to ensure that they honor their warranty following a
data recovery attempt. If you have any questions, please chat with
one of our friendly associates who will be happy to explain the process
and warranty implications.

To
what type of hard drive will you write my recovered data?
We include a free hard drive with every
recovery. This is typically a 500GB USB external drive, but other
requests and arrangements can be made. Special media can also be requested,
such as DDS tape, Zip Disk, floppy disk,
flash memory or online via our secure Web site. Additional
charges may apply for special requests.
Can
I send you an empty hard drive and have you write my recovered data
to that?
Yes. If you have or purchase an empty
hard drive that can fit your recovered data, you can send it to us
with your faulty equipment. We can then write your recovered data
to the empty drive and return both to you. We will even discount your
recovery if you do not need the included free hard drive.
I
need some of my recovered files right away. How can I get them as
quickly as possible?
You can make use of our online data
return service. As soon as your data is recovered, we put the requested
files on our secure server. You then logon using your unique user
name and password, download your files and get back to work. We then
ship the remainder of your recovered data to you via the shipping
method of your choosing.
Will
you recover all of my data or only what I ask you to?
We always attempt a full recovery.
This means that we try to get back all of your data. If, however,
we cannot recover all of your data, we take special measures to recover
those files or folders that are most important to you. Remember, you
are always the boss. You approve or decline your recovery before we
even take billing information from you.
